Transaction 3ca79b003091041e9d8e3fec7e7173d02be971344158fa258aca38fedb3ed381
1 Input
1 Output
-
3ca79b003091041e9d8e3fec7e7173d02be971344158fa258aca38fedb3ed381:0
- value
- 34679526
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4798d6871886b4e72a1866871994bdeab40478f8 OP_EQUAL
- address
- 38DazXvnfKuLPXJayTmGtju7owfSycvrzA